1. Ensure that the O ring seals are in position.
2. Place the capillary inlet cone into the opening and press
down until the threads are able to engage. There may be
slight restriction in a downward motion as the part is
almost completely inserted. This is the capillary opening
the valve to the vacuum region.
3. Screw the capillary inlet cone into the inlet. Finger tight is
sufficient as long as the part is fully seated.
4. Replace the ion source.
5. Place the PurIon in the operate mode.

The PurIon has several areas with heaters. The software
has a set timer to allow temperatures to come up to oper-
ating conditions. After that time, a separate error is thrown
if the heaters are not within an acceptable band. The
default time is 300 seconds after entering the operate
condition.
During the standby condition most heaters are set to OFF
except the inlet capillary with is set to 50 °C during
standby.
The Pirani pressure must be below 5.5E-3 mbar before
the PurIon turbo pump will operate. If trying to place the
PurIon in operate without turning on the roughing pump,
this message will appear.
This error generally occurs if the user forgets to turn the
roughing pump back on after cleaning the capillary or
changing the pump oil.

The splitter valve supplier has stated that typical valve life
exceeds 1,000,000 actuations. After that time, there is no
method of determining when it will leak. The valve can be
rebuilt using the valve rebuild kit (P/N:60-5234-629) or
continue to use and monitor for leakage. Leakage should
not drip out the bottom of the fluid interface front cover.
The PurIon has reported that the ion source high voltage
cable is not properly plugged into its socket. This is the
cable with the round connector and is to the right and
behind the ion source.
This generally occurs upon changing or cleaning probes.
